对象存储是什么存储方式类型,深入解析对象存储,揭秘其存储方式的原理与应用
- 综合资讯
- 2024-12-02 00:49:16
- 2

对象存储是一种数据存储方式,以对象为单位存储数据,包含数据、元数据和存储位置信息。它通过将数据划分为对象,并使用唯一的键值对进行访问,实现高效、灵活的数据管理。对象存储...
对象存储是一种数据存储方式,以对象为单位存储数据,包含数据、元数据和存储位置信息。它通过将数据划分为对象,并使用唯一的键值对进行访问,实现高效、灵活的数据管理。对象存储原理基于分布式存储技术,通过冗余复制和去重优化存储空间。应用场景广泛,包括云存储、大数据处理和内容分发等。
随着互联网和大数据技术的飞速发展,数据存储需求日益增长,传统的存储方式已经无法满足日益增长的数据存储需求,对象存储作为一种新型的存储方式应运而生,本文将深入解析对象存储的存储方式,探讨其原理、特点及应用。
对象存储概述
1、定义
对象存储(Object Storage)是一种基于对象模型的存储方式,将数据以对象的形式存储在存储系统中,每个对象包含数据、元数据和对象标识符(如唯一ID),对象存储系统支持海量数据存储、高并发访问、可扩展性强等特点。
2、特点
(1)数据模型简单:对象存储采用简单的数据模型,易于理解和使用。
(2)可扩展性强:对象存储系统可以水平扩展,满足海量数据存储需求。
(3)高可用性:对象存储系统采用分布式存储架构,提高数据安全性。
(4)易于访问:对象存储系统支持多种访问协议,如HTTP、RESTful API等。
(5)低成本:对象存储系统采用通用硬件,降低存储成本。
对象存储的存储方式
1、数据分片
对象存储系统将数据分片,将大文件拆分成多个小文件存储,数据分片可以提高数据存储的效率和可靠性。
(1)水平分片:将数据分散存储在不同存储节点上,提高数据读写性能。
(2)垂直分片:将数据按照一定的规则进行划分,如按时间、地域等。
2、数据冗余
对象存储系统采用数据冗余技术,提高数据可靠性,常见的数据冗余技术包括:
(1)副本:将数据复制多份存储在不同的存储节点上。
(2)纠删码:将数据分解成多个数据块,在重建时只需部分数据块。
3、数据校验
对象存储系统采用数据校验技术,确保数据的一致性和完整性,常见的数据校验技术包括:
(1)CRC校验:对数据进行循环冗余校验,检测数据传输过程中的错误。
(2)校验和:对数据进行求和,生成校验值,用于检测数据错误。
4、数据压缩
对象存储系统采用数据压缩技术,减少存储空间占用,常见的数据压缩算法包括:
(1)无损压缩:如Huffman编码、LZ77等,不改变数据内容。
(2)有损压缩:如JPEG、MP3等,在压缩过程中损失部分数据。
对象存储的应用
1、云计算
对象存储在云计算领域得到广泛应用,为云服务平台提供海量数据存储和高效访问。
2、大数据
对象存储适用于大数据场景,支持海量数据存储、实时分析和处理。
3、媒体行业
对象存储在媒体行业得到广泛应用,如视频、音频、图片等大量媒体数据的存储和分发。
4、文件存储
对象存储适用于文件存储场景,如企业内部文件共享、个人云盘等。
对象存储作为一种新型的存储方式,具有数据模型简单、可扩展性强、高可用性等特点,随着互联网和大数据技术的发展,对象存储将在更多领域得到应用,本文深入解析了对象存储的存储方式,为读者提供了全面了解对象存储的途径。
本文链接:https://www.zhitaoyun.cn/1250355.html
发表评论